Performance Analysis of Roof Top Salt Gradient Solar Pond
Author: Er. Mukesh kr. Sharma
Publisher: LAP Lambert Academic Publishing
ISBN: 9783845417660
Category : Solar ponds
Languages : en
Pages : 124
Book Description
Over the last few years the use of solar energy has increased exponentially, but the problem of solar energy collection and thermal storage has arise and for this A solar pond is a simple and low cost solar energy system which collects solar radiation and stores it as a thermal energy in the same medium for a long period of time.For this reason, solar pond attracts the interest of researcher in this subject more than some other alternative solar energy system. In these ponds, saline is stored in three layers i.e. UCZ, NCZ and LCZ increasing in density.Thermal energy collected in LCZ can be utilized in various applications.Objective of the study was to design, carried out a detailed and then analyze salt gradient roof top solar pond.Effect of solar pond depth and salinity of brine solution on the temperature distribution of the pond were determined experimentally.The maximum temperature attained in the storage zone was approximately 41.7 Celsius.Cheaper and locally available construction and insulation material were use in our study.Our experimental setup studier and meant to run for years.All these comparisons have prove that our results and study are better than oth
